Possible 31 tomorrow night, 1.5 weeks of flowering left???

Hey guys ive got a thread above showing some pics and questions about a crop i have.

I just learned it is suppose to hit in the low 30's possibly tomorrow night.

Ive got some white widow still growing, with about a solid week left of flowering.

Should I chop it? Or can it take a cold night? Maybe a large garbage bag over the plant?

About 4 days ago the hairs were about 20-25% red, its been cool, partly sunny and wet the past 4 days.

hmmm... that is pretty cold you definatly have to do something, a garbage bag might help, if you can, make a structure around the plant and cover that with plastic, the ground will keep it fairly warm. but if you're close don't go through all the trouble or risk, it will be good at 50%.
